Los Angeles City Councilmember Mark Ridley-Thomas was indicted on federal charges Wednesday for his role in an alleged bribery scheme that landed his son, Sebastian, a former state Assemblymember,  a professorship at USC.

Federal prosecutors alleged in a 20-count indictment that Mark Ridley-Thomas helped direct funding and contracts to USC’s school of social work while serving on the Los Angeles County Board of Supervisors.
